TROTTING
G.N. TROTTING DERBY. THE ACCEPTANCES. (By Telegraph—Per Press Association.) AUCKLAND, October 11. The final acceptances for the Great Northern Trotting Derby, 1929, are as followsß.c. by Cathedral Chimes— Imperial Fair, Idle Girl, Grand Canyon, b.c. by Wrack—Kerremuir, Purser, b.c. by Drusus —Logan Pointer mare, Eleawah, b.f. by’ Sonoma Harvester —Flossie Dillon, br.c. by Cathedral Chimes —Marie Lloyd, Ngingo Ngingo, First Ffight, Lydia, Great, Parrish, ch.c. by’ Rey’ de Oro—Logan Pointer mare, b.f. by Real Guy’; Fernleigh. b.c. by Challenger—Raven’s Girl, b.c. Royal Silk by Silk ThreadGlimpse; ch.f. Kewpie’s Boy by Blue Mountain King—Kewpie, b.f. by Drusus—Doraldine, Real Huon, Reylet.
